SA516 GR70 is a high-strength carbon steel material widely used in the manufacturing of boilers and pressure vessels. It follows the American steel standard (ASME), where SA516 GR70 represents the steel grade and strength level. The "70" in SA516 GR70 indicates that the steel has a minimum tensile strength of 70 ksi (thousand pounds per square inch), which is approximately 485 MPa. | Element | C | Si | Mn | P | S |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Heat Analysis | ≤0.28 | 0.15-0.40 | 0.85-1.20 | ≤0.035 | ≤0.035 |
| Product Analysis | ≤0.28 | 0.15-0.45 | 0.79 - 1.30 | ≤0.035 | 0.003 |
Carbon (C) ≤0.28%
Provides strength and hardness. Controlled to balance strength and weldability. Lower carbon improves toughness and weldability.
Silicon (Si) 0.15-0.40%
Deoxidizer during steelmaking; strengthens ferrite. Content limited to maintain good weldability and toughness.
Manganese (Mn) 0.85-1.20%
Improves strength and toughness by solid solution strengthening and grain refinement. Also acts as a deoxidizer.
Phosphorus (P) ≤0.035%
Impurity element; causes cold brittleness. Strictly controlled to ensure low-temperature toughness and weldability.
Sulfur (S) ≤0.035%
Impurity element; leads to hot shortness and reduces ductility. Limited to improve weldability and impact properties.
| Property | Value |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Tensile Strength (MPa) | 485 – 620 | |
| Yield Strength (MPa) | ≥ 260 | 0.2% offset method |
| Elongation (8 in. or 200 mm) | ≥ 17% | Per A20/A20M |
| Elongation (2 in. or 50 mm) | ≥ 21% | Per A20/A20M |

1. What is SA-516 Gr.70?
SA-516 Gr.70 is a carbon-manganese steel plate grade under ASME SA516 specification, designed for moderate and low-temperature pressure vessels. It is widely used in chemical, petroleum, natural gas, and power boilers.
2. What do SA, 516, and Gr.70 stand for?
SA: ASME material specification; 516: specific designation for carbon steel plates for moderate/lower-temperature pressure vessels; Gr.70: minimum tensile strength 70 ksi (~485 MPa).
3. Main chemical composition?
Carbon ≤0.28%, Manganese 0.85-1.20%, Silicon 0.15-0.40%, Phosphorus ≤0.035%, Sulfur ≤0.035%.
4. What are the different grades of SA-516 Gr.70?
Common variants: SA-516 Gr.70 (standard), SA-516 Gr.70 HIC (hydrogen induced cracking resistant), and SA-516 Gr.70 Normalized (improved low-temperature toughness).
5. Mechanical properties?
Yield ≥260 MPa, Tensile 485-620 MPa, Elongation ≥21% (2 in.) or ≥17% (8 in.). Impact energy (if specified) typically 27J at -20°C or -46°C.
6. Delivery conditions?
As-rolled, normalized, or normalized and tempered. Normalized is most common for fine grain and guaranteed impact properties.
7. Where is it used?
Petroleum refining equipment, liquefied gas storage tanks, boiler steam drums, chemical reactor shells, heat exchangers.
8. How is its weldability?
Good weldability due to low carbon equivalent. Preheating may be required for thick plates; use low-hydrogen consumables.
9. Which Chinese grade corresponds?
Often compared to Q345R, but they are not direct equivalents. Always check specific requirements.
10. What to specify when ordering?
Standard (ASME SA516 Gr.70), delivery condition (normalized), impact test temperature (if required), special tests (HIC, UT), and dimensions.
